Abstract

The utility model discloses a saw blade locking device, which relates to the technical field of cutting equipment, and particularly comprises a spindle flange, a pressing flange and a locking screw, wherein the pressing flange comprises an outer flange and a flange locking seat, a positioning lock is fixed at the bottom of the outer flange, the outer flange is clamped with the positioning lock through the positioning lock, and the flange locking seat is contacted with the top of the outer flange; the middle part of flange locking seat is equipped with the groove that runs through, the middle part of outer flange is fixed with the internal thread ring, locking screw and the groove threaded connection that runs through, the outer lane of locking screw bottom is fixed with the thread bush. According to the saw blade locking device, through the arrangement of the outer flange, the flange locking seat and the locking screw rod, the outer flange, the flange locking seat and the locking screw rod can form a whole, so that the steps during saw blade replacement are simplified, and the saw blade replacement efficiency is improved; under the action of the locking screw, the outer flange and the flange locking seat can press the saw blade, so that the saw blade is locked, and the saw blade is convenient to use.

Description

Saw blade locking device
Technical Field
The utility model relates to the technical field of cutting equipment, in particular to a saw blade locking device.
Background
Saw blades are commonly used cutting tools that need to be secured to the power take-off shaft of the device to function properly. Through retrieving, among the prior art, a device for locking the saw bit is disclosed, as the patent of application number CN201720686096.0 discloses a saw bit locking device, including the hold-down screw, screw thread portion for dismantling the connection saw arbor is pressed down to hold-down screw one side, hold-down screw opposite side is the expansion portion of hold-down flange, the expansion portion is equipped with the compression inclined plane that contacts with the flange, the expansion portion has a plurality of expansion fluting, each expansion fluting evenly distributed around the center of expansion portion, be equipped with the adjusting part of the radial expansion size of regulation expansion portion on the expansion portion, adjusting part is including being in the backing ball of each expansion fluting juncture and a plurality of screw that adopts threaded connection and evenly distributed at the expansion portion, the head of each screw all contacts the backing ball, the axis of each screw all outwards inclines to parts such as the axis of hold-down screw. The design has high safety performance; after each screw is loosened, the screw can be manually disassembled, and the use is convenient.
When the saw blade is replaced, the compression screw and the flange are in a separated state, so that workers need to disassemble the compression screw and the flange in sequence in the saw blade replacement process, and the saw blade replacement efficiency is affected; the compression screw in the scheme is meshed with the saw shaft only through the threaded part, and the compression screw has the possibility of rotating under the action of cutting force, so that the fixing reliability of the saw blade is affected; based on the above, the application provides a saw blade locking device.
Disclosure of utility model
The utility model provides a saw blade locking device, which solves the problem that in the saw blade replacement process proposed in the background technology, workers need to disassemble and assemble a compression screw and a flange in sequence, so that the saw blade replacement efficiency is affected; in the use process of the saw blade, under the action of cutting force, the compression screw has the possibility of rotating, and the reliability of saw blade fixation is affected.
The utility model provides the following technical scheme: the saw blade locking device comprises a main shaft flange, a pressing flange and a locking screw rod with an expandable top end, wherein a saw blade is arranged between the main shaft flange and the pressing flange, and the pressing flange is in threaded connection with the locking screw rod, so that the saw blade can be replaced conveniently; when the device is used, the main shaft flange and the pressing flange are clamped into a whole through the positioning lock, after the vertical end of the locking screw is in threaded connection with the main shaft flange, the top end of the locking screw expands and presses the pressing flange for a time, so that the pressing flange tightly presses the saw blade, and the pressing screw cannot rotate under the action of cutting force in the using process of the saw blade.
The saw blade locking device comprises a main shaft flange, a pressing flange and a locking screw, wherein an angular contact bearing is arranged at the top end of the vertical end of the main shaft flange, a ball bearing is arranged at the bottom end of the vertical end of the main shaft flange, shaft seats are arranged on the outer rings of the angular contact bearing and the ball bearing, a belt pulley is fixed at the bottom of the main shaft flange, and a fixing groove is formed in the middle of the top of the horizontal end of the main shaft flange;
the pressing flange comprises an outer flange and a flange locking seat, a positioning lock is fixed at the bottom of the outer flange, the outer flange is clamped with the positioning lock through the positioning lock, and the flange locking seat is contacted with the top of the outer flange; the middle part of the flange locking seat is provided with a through groove, and the middle part of the outer flange is fixedly provided with an internal thread ring;
the locking screw is in threaded connection with the through groove, a thread bush is fixed on the outer ring at the bottom end of the locking screw, and the thread bush is in threaded connection with the inner cavity of the fixed groove and the inner cavity of the internal thread ring.
Preferably, dustproof grooves are arranged between the belt pulley and the bottom of the shaft seat and between the top of the shaft seat and the bottom of the horizontal end of the main shaft flange.
Preferably, the outer surface of the flange locking seat and the outer surface of the top end of the locking screw are provided with anti-skid knurls.
Preferably, a positioning groove is formed in one side of the horizontal end top of the main shaft flange, and the positioning lock is clamped with an inner cavity of the positioning groove.
Preferably, the external thread screw direction arranged at the vertical end of the locking screw rod is opposite to the external thread screw direction arranged on the outer surface of the thread sleeve.
Compared with the prior art, the utility model has the following beneficial effects:
1. according to the saw blade locking device, through the arrangement of the outer flange, the flange locking seat and the locking screw rod, the outer flange, the flange locking seat and the locking screw rod can form a whole, so that the steps during saw blade replacement are simplified, and the saw blade replacement efficiency is improved; under the action of the locking screw, the outer flange and the flange locking seat can press the saw blade, so that the saw blade is locked, and the saw blade is convenient to use.
2. According to the saw blade locking device, through the arrangement of the locking screw, the threaded sleeve and the positioning lock, the spindle flange and the outer flange can form a whole, the locking screw cannot rotate under the action of cutting force, and the reliability of saw blade fixation is guaranteed.

The utility model provides a saw blade locking device, which comprises a main shaft flange 1, a pressing flange and a locking screw 4; when the device is used, the saw blade is placed between the main shaft flange 1 and the pressing flange, the main shaft flange 1 and the pressing flange can be fixed together by utilizing the locking screw 4, the locking of the saw blade is realized, the pressing surface of the locking screw 4, which is in contact with the pressing flange, is an inclined surface and plays a role in dispersion force, the locking screw 4 in the utility model is the prior art, and the structure of the locking screw 4 is the same as that of the pressing screw disclosed in the patent with the application number of CN201720686096.0, and the repeated description is omitted.
The top of the vertical end of the main shaft flange 1 is provided with an angular contact bearing 10, the angular contact bearing 10 is fastened through a nut 8, the bottom of the vertical end of the main shaft flange 1 is provided with a ball bearing 7, the outer rings of the angular contact bearing 10 and the ball bearing 7 are provided with shaft seats 5, under the action of the angular contact bearing 10 and the ball bearing 7, the shaft seats 5 and the main shaft flange 1 can generate relative motion, and the shaft seats 5 are utilized to facilitate the fixation of the main shaft flange 1.
The bottom of the vertical end of the main shaft flange 1 is fixed with the belt pulley 6, and dustproof grooves 11 are formed between the belt pulley 6 and the bottom of the shaft seat 5 and between the top of the shaft seat 5 and the bottom of the horizontal end of the main shaft flange 1, the dustproof grooves 11 can realize the dustproof function, and the influence of dust on the angle contact bearing 10 and the ball bearing 7 is reduced.
One side at the top of the horizontal end of the main shaft flange 1 is provided with a positioning groove, one side at the bottom of the pressing flange is provided with a positioning lock 12, and when the device is used, the positioning lock 12 is clamped with the positioning groove, and the main shaft flange 1 and the pressing flange form a whole.
The middle part at the top of the horizontal end of the main shaft flange 1 is provided with a fixed groove 13, and the inner wall of the fixed groove 13 is provided with internal threads.
The pressing flange comprises an outer flange 2 and a flange locking seat 3, a positioning lock 12 is fixedly connected with the bottom of the outer flange 2, the middle part of the top of the outer flange 2 is movably connected with the flange locking seat 3, a through groove 14 is formed in the middle of the flange locking seat 3, the through groove 14 can be divided into three parts from top to bottom, the upper part of the through groove 14 is in a conical shape, the inclination angle of the upper part of the through groove 14 is different from that of a locking surface of a locking screw 4, the locking screw 4 is convenient to expand, the lower part of the through groove 14 is in a cylindrical shape, the upper part and the lower part of the through groove 14 are both in a movable connection state with the locking screw 4, an internal thread matched with the vertical end of the locking screw 4 is arranged between the upper part and the lower part of the through groove 14, and the locking screw 4 and the flange locking seat 3 can be in a threaded connection state; and when the expansion part at the top end of the locking screw 4 is tightly attached to the upper part of the through groove 14, the locking screw 4 can press the outer flange 2 through the flange locking seat 3, so that the outer flange 2 can firmly press the saw blade, and the flange locking seat 3 can firmly press the outer flange 2, thereby avoiding the movement of the flange locking seat 3.
The outer ring at the bottom end of the locking screw 4 is fixedly provided with a thread bush 16, the thread bush 16 is in threaded connection with the inner cavity of the fixed groove 13, and when the thread bush 16 is in threaded connection with the fixed groove 13, the flange locking seat 3 and the main shaft flange 1 can be fixed together, so that the pressing flange and the main shaft flange 1 are firmly fixed together.
An inner threaded ring 21 is fixed in the middle of the outer flange 2, and the threaded sleeve 16 is in threaded connection with the inner threaded ring 21. When the device works, the distance between the internal thread ring 21 and the internal thread is smaller than the height value of the thread sleeve 16, the thread sleeve 16 is in contact with the top of the lower part of the penetrating groove 14 after the thread sleeve 16 is completely separated from the fixed groove 13, and the penetrating groove 14 can play a role in positioning the thread sleeve 16, so that after the locking screw 4 is separated from the main shaft flange 1, a worker can timely pull the flange locking seat 3 to move upwards, and because the internal thread ring 21 is in threaded connection with the thread sleeve 16, the external flange 2 can move upwards along with the locking screw 4, namely, the pressing flange can be separated from the saw blade.
As can be seen from the above description, the pressing flange and the locking screw 4 for pressing the saw blade in the device form an integral part through the internal thread ring 21 and the thread bush 16, so that all structures in the integral part can be moved at the same time when the saw blade is replaced, and the saw blade replacing efficiency can be effectively improved. And the spindle flange 1 and the pressing flange in the device cannot generate relative movement, so that the rotation of the locking screw 4 is avoided, and the reliability of saw blade fixation is ensured.
The outer surface of the flange locking seat 3 and the outer surface of the top end of the locking screw 4 are respectively provided with anti-slip knurls, so that the flange locking seat 3 and the locking screw 4 can rotate conveniently. And the external screw thread screw direction that the vertical end of locking screw rod set up is opposite with the screw direction of the external screw thread that the thread bush surface set up, so set up, when locking screw rod 4 and fixed slot 13 separation, locking screw rod 4 can be in the same place with flange locking seat 3 firmly.
The present application will be described in detail below with reference to one embodiment of the present application. In this embodiment, the saw blade is connected to the motor 20 through the locking device, and in this embodiment, the driving turntable 15 is fixed on the outer ring of the output shaft of the motor 20; a fixed rod 18 is fixed on the outer surface of the shaft seat 5, a supporting rod is fixed at the other end of the fixed rod 18 through a hoop 9, one end of the supporting rod is in a movable connection state with an output shaft of the motor 20, and the other end of the supporting rod is fixed at a proper position; the belt pulley 6 is connected with the driving turntable 15 through a belt transmission. When the motor 20 rotates, the motor 20 drives the driving turntable 15 to rotate, the driving turntable 15 drives the belt pulley 6 to rotate through the belt, the belt pulley 6 drives the spindle flange 1 to rotate, the spindle flange 1 drives the saw blade 19 to rotate, and the saw blade 19 can work.
The steps of installing the saw blade 19 are: the staff puts the saw bit 19 on main shaft flange 1, and the user rotates flange locking seat 3 after 2 and main shaft flange 1 joint of outer flange, and flange locking seat 3 drives the locking screw 4 rotatory with its threaded connection, and locking screw 4 screws up the back with main shaft flange 1, and the staff adjusts the fastening screw on the locking screw 4, makes the expansion portion on locking screw 4 top closely laminate with flange locking seat 3, realizes the locking of saw bit.
The steps of detaching the saw blade 19 are: the staff unscrews the fastening screw on the locking screw 4, releases the restriction of the locking screw 4 to the flange locking seat 3, and after the flange locking seat 3 drives the locking screw 4 to be separated from the main shaft flange 1, the staff pulls the flange locking seat 3 upwards, at this moment, because the threaded sleeve 16 is in threaded connection with the internal thread ring 21, the locking screw 4 can drive the external flange 2 to move upwards together, and the pressing flange is separated from the saw blade, so that the replacement of the saw blade can be realized.
